“Do they know it’s Christmas time at all?”
Within the UK, there are around 1,000 shelters within England alone (Cosgrove, 2024), and according to Parliament there are an estimated 250,000 animals that go to rescue centres every year (2019). Furthermore on the 31st December 2023, 8,632 dogs and 6,771 cats were still in rescue care over the Christmas period (Loeb and Gray, 2024).…
